Harnessing the Power of Chest Percussion Therapy for Optimal Lung Function

Chest physiotherapy , encompassing various techniques, plays a crucial role in maintaining respiratory health. Among these techniques, chest percussion therapy emerges as a cornerstone in promoting effective lung function and managing respiratory conditions. Chest percussion therapy involves rhythmic tapping on the chest to dislodge and mobilize mucus that has accumulated in the airways. This gentle tapping action facilitates the loosening of mucus, making it easier for individuals to cough up and clear their air passages. Administered by trained professionals, chest percussion therapy targets specific areas of the chest to optimize airflow and lung expansion. By breaking up mucus and aiding its removal, this technique proves instrumental in alleviating symptoms associated with conditions like cystic fibrosis, chronic bronchitis, and pneumonia.
